您的位置:

Notepad换行全解析

一、Notepad换行符

Notepad是一个广泛使用的文本编辑器,它默认使用的换行符是回车符(\r)和换行符(\n),也就是所谓的CRLF(Carriage Return Line Feed)换行符。这种换行方式在Windows系统中是很常见的,但是在一些其他的操作系统或使用其他文本编辑器时,可能会出现不同的换行方式的问题。

以下是一个替换notepad换行符为空格的代码示例:

filename = "file.txt"
with open(filename, "r") as f:
    contents = f.read()
print(contents.replace("\r\n", " "))

二、Notepad换行替换为不换行

在一些场景下,我们可能需要把Notepad中的换行符替换为不换行。这可以通过使用一些指定的字符,如空格或分号来实现。以下是一个示例代码:

filename = "file.txt"
with open(filename, "r") as f:
    contents = f.read()
print(contents.replace("\r\n", ""))

三、Notepad换行符号替换为回车符号

有时候,我们需要把Notepad中的换行符替换为回车符号。这可以通过在替换时使用代码中的回车符(\r)来实现,示例代码如下:

filename = "file.txt"
with open(filename, "r") as f:
    contents = f.read()
print(contents.replace("\r\n", "\r"))

四、Notepad换行快捷键

既然Notepad中的换行如此重要,那么使用快捷键来操作也可以提高工作效率。在Notepad中,按下Ctrl+Enter可以插入一个新的换行符,而按下Shift+Enter则插入的是不换行符的换行。以下是一个示例代码:

function addCR(){
    var existingTextbox = document.getElementById("myTextbox");
    var value = existingTextbox.value;
    existingTextbox.value = value + "\r";
}

五、Notepad换行符怎么去掉

如果需要去掉Notepad中的换行符,可以直接使用以下代码:

filename = "file.txt"
with open(filename, "r") as f:
    contents = f.read()
print(contents.replace("\r\n", ""))

六、Notepad换行符替换成回车符

如果需要把Notepad中的换行符替换成回车符,可以使用以下示例代码:

filename = "file.txt"
with open(filename, "r") as f:
    contents = f.read()
print(contents.replace("\r\n", "\r"))

七、Notepad换行代码

在Notepad中,换行符可以通过输入\r\n实现。在代码中需要换行时,可以直接在所需的位置输入\r\n即可。以下是一个示例代码:

function helloWorld(){
    console.log("Hello world!\r\nWelcome to Notepad!");
}

八、Notepad换行符替换选取

在Notepad中,可以使用替换功能对文本中的所有换行符进行批量替换。具体做法是在查找框中输入\r\n,在替换框中输入所需的替换字符,如空格或回车符等,然后选择“全部替换”。以下是一个示例代码:

filename = "file.txt"
with open(filename, "r") as f:
    contents = f.read()
print(contents.replace("\r\n", " "))